How To Fix DB6538 - Too many or too few diagnosis messages have been logged


SAP Error Message - Details

  • Message type: E = Error

  • Message class: DB6 - DB6: Alert Monitoring and Alert Configuration

  • Message number: 538

  • Message text: Too many or too few diagnosis messages have been logged

  • Show details Hide details
  • 1st and 2nd blocks are copies of 1st and 2nd blocks of DB6 536

    What causes this issue?

    The configuration parameter DIAGLEVEL determines in what quantity
    system errors, warnings and informationen with regard to the database
    are logged.
    Set the parameter in such a way, that on one hand the extra effort
    caused by logging does not influence the system performance, but on the
    other, that there is always enough information available if errors
    occur.

    System Response

    If the parameter DIAGLEVEL is set in such a way that too extensive a
    log is made during running operation, the system performance suffers.
    Performance. In the opposite situation, finding errors if they occur is
    made more difficult.

    How to fix this error?

    Correct the parameter using the command:
    <LB>UPDATE DBM CFG USING DIAGLEVEL <Value> </>

    Procedure for System Administrators

    The system issues an error message and will not allow you to continue with this transaction until the error is resolved.


    Error message extract from SAP system. Copyright SAP SE.


Smart SAP Assistant

  • What is the cause and solution for SAP error message DB6538 - Too many or too few diagnosis messages have been logged ?

    The SAP error message DB6538, which states "Too many or too few diagnosis messages have been logged," typically occurs in the context of database operations and indicates an issue with the logging of diagnostic messages related to database activities. This error can arise due to various reasons, including configuration issues, database inconsistencies, or problems with the SAP system itself.

    Causes:

    1. Configuration Issues: The logging settings for the database or the SAP system may not be properly configured, leading to an imbalance in the number of expected diagnostic messages.
    2. Database Inconsistencies: There may be inconsistencies in the database that prevent it from logging messages correctly.
    3. System Resource Limitations: If the system is under heavy load or if there are resource constraints, it may not be able to log messages as expected.
    4. Version Compatibility: There may be compatibility issues between the SAP system and the database version being used.

    Solutions:

    1. Check Configuration Settings: Review the configuration settings for logging in both the SAP system and the database. Ensure that they are set correctly and that the expected number of messages is configured.
    2. Database Consistency Check: Run consistency checks on the database to identify and resolve any inconsistencies. This may involve using database tools or SAP transaction codes like DB02 or DBACOCKPIT.
    3. Monitor System Resources: Check the system resources (CPU, memory, disk space) to ensure that the system is not under heavy load. If necessary, optimize performance or allocate additional resources.
    4. Update Software: Ensure that both the SAP system and the database are updated to the latest versions. Check for any patches or updates that may address known issues related to logging.
    5. Review Logs: Examine the logs for any additional error messages or warnings that may provide more context about the issue. This can help in diagnosing the root cause.
    6. Contact SAP Support: If the issue persists after trying the above solutions, consider reaching out to SAP support for further assistance. They may have specific recommendations based on the version and configuration of your system.

    Related Information:

    • SAP Notes: Check SAP Notes for any documented issues related to error DB6538. SAP Notes often provide specific solutions or workarounds for known problems.
    • Transaction Codes: Familiarize yourself with relevant transaction codes such as DB02 (Database Performance Analysis) and DBACOCKPIT (Database Administration Cockpit) for monitoring and managing database performance.
    • Documentation: Review the official SAP documentation for your specific version to understand the logging mechanisms and best practices for configuration.

    By following these steps, you should be able to diagnose and resolve the DB6538 error in your SAP environment.

    • Do you have any question about this error?


      Upgrade now to chat with this error.


Instant HelpGet instant SAP help. Start your 7-day free trial now.


Related SAP Error Messages

Click the links below to see the following related messages:

Click on this link to search all SAP messages.


Rating
ERPlingo's SAP support assistant is amazing. Saves me countless hours trying to solve complex SAP issues myself. It's a real game changer!
Rate 1
Thomas Michael
SAP Consultant, Author & Speaker